kickoff

(-ôf′)

noun

  1. Football a placekick that puts the ball into play at the beginning of each half or after a touchdown or field goal
  2. ☆ a beginning, as of a campaign or drive

noun
  1. Football A place kick in football that starts play at the beginning of a half or after a team has scored.
  2. Sports
    a. A kick of a stationary ball from the middle of the field in soccer that starts play at the beginning of a half or after a goal has been scored.
    b. A similar kick in Rugby.
  3. Informal A beginning: the kickoff of a charity campaign.
